Skip to main content

Τι είναι ο κατανεμημένος υπολογιστής;

Η κατανεμημένη πληροφορική χρησιμοποιεί ένα δίκτυο πολλών υπολογιστών, καθένα από τα οποία επιτυγχάνει ένα μέρος μιας συνολικής εργασίας, για να επιτύχει ένα υπολογιστικό αποτέλεσμα πολύ πιο γρήγορα από ό, τι με έναν μόνο υπολογιστή.Εκτός από ένα υψηλότερο επίπεδο πληροφορικής, η κατανεμημένη υπολογιστική επιτρέπει επίσης σε πολλούς χρήστες να αλληλεπιδρούν και να συνδέονται ανοιχτά.Διαφορετικές μορφές κατανεμημένης πληροφορικής επιτρέπουν διαφορετικά επίπεδα ανοίγματος, με τους περισσότερους ανθρώπους να δέχονται ότι ένας υψηλότερος βαθμός ανοίγματος σε ένα κατανεμημένο υπολογιστικό σύστημα είναι επωφελής.

Το τμήμα του Διαδικτύου που οι περισσότεροι άνθρωποι είναι πιο εξοικειωμένοι με, το World Wide Web, είναι επίσης η πιο αναγνωρίσιμη χρήση των κατανεμημένων υπολογιστών στο δημόσιο αρένα.Πολλοί διαφορετικοί υπολογιστές κάνουν τα πάντα που κάνουν κατά την περιήγηση στο διαδίκτυο δυνατό, με κάθε υπολογιστή να αποδίδει έναν ιδιαίτερο ρόλο στο σύστημα.

Χρησιμοποιείται ένας οικιακός υπολογιστής, για παράδειγμα, για να εκτελέσετε το πρόγραμμα περιήγησης και να καταργήσετε τις πληροφορίες που αποστέλλονται, καθιστώντας την προσβάσιμη στον τελικό χρήστη.Ένας διακομιστής στον πάροχο υπηρεσιών σας στο Διαδίκτυο λειτουργεί ως πύλη μεταξύ του οικιακού υπολογιστή σας και του μεγαλύτερου Διαδικτύου.Αυτοί οι διακομιστές μιλούν με υπολογιστές που περιλαμβάνουν το σύστημα ονόματος τομέα, για να βοηθήσουν να αποφασίσουν ποιοι υπολογιστές θα μιλήσουν με βάση τη διεύθυνση URL που εισέρχεται ο τελικός χρήστης.Επιπλέον, κάθε ιστοσελίδα φιλοξενείται σε άλλο υπολογιστή.

Ένας άλλος τύπος κατανεμημένης πληροφορικής είναι γνωστός ως υπολογιστής πλέγματος.Ο υπολογισμός του πλέγματος αποτελείται από πολλούς υπολογιστές που λειτουργούν μαζί εξ αποστάσεως και συχνά απλά χρησιμοποιώντας την ισχύ του επεξεργαστή αδράνειας των κανονικών υπολογιστών.Το υψηλότερο παράδειγμα ορατότητας αυτής της μορφής κατανεμημένης πληροφορικής είναι το εγχώριο έργο της αναζήτησης για εξωγήινη νοημοσύνη (SETI).Το SETI χρησιμοποιεί την ισχύ επεξεργασίας άνω των πέντε εκατομμυρίων οικιακών υπολογιστών για να χρησιμοποιήσει την υπολογιστική ισχύ που υπερβαίνει ακόμη και τους μεγαλύτερους υπερυπολογιστές.Το SETI διαθέτει ένα δωρεάν λογισμικό που μπορεί να εγκαταστήσει ο οικιακός χρήστης σε έναν υπολογιστή.Το λογισμικό εκτελείται όταν ο υπολογιστής παραμένει σε αδράνεια και κάθε υπολογιστής με το λογισμικό έρχεται σε επαφή με έναν κεντρικό διακομιστή στο Berkeley και κατεβάζει ένα αρχείο 250k που το λέει τι να αναλύσει.Το κατανεμημένο υπολογιστικό σύστημα αναλύει αυτά τα δεδομένα για συγκεκριμένα πρότυπα, τα οποία θεωρητικά αντιπροσωπεύουν μια υψηλή πιθανότητα ευφυούς σχεδιασμού.Χρησιμοποιώντας πολλαπλούς επεξεργαστές στο ίδιο μηχάνημα, ένας υπολογιστής μπορεί να εκτελέσει ξεχωριστές διαδικασίες και να φτάσει σε υψηλότερο επίπεδο απόδοσης από ό, τι διαφορετικά.Πολλοί οικιακοί υπολογιστές επωφελούνται τώρα από την πολλαπλών επεξεργασιών, καθώς και μια παρόμοια πρακτική γνωστή ως Multithreading, για να επιτύχουν πολύ υψηλότερες ταχύτητες από τους ομολόγους τους με έναν επεξεργαστή.